Direct Bank Transfers Without Sharing Details

Here's what makes VIP Preferred different from typing your routing number into a sportsbook. The system acts as a secure middleman. You verify your bank through VIP Preferred's portal, not the betting site itself. Your full account details never touch the operator's servers.

This matters when you're signing up at multiple platforms. One verification works across sites. You authenticate once, then use that same VIP Preferred account at DraftKings, FanDuel, BetMGM, or any other participating book. Less exposure means lower fraud risk.

How to Deposit with VIP Preferred at Sportsbooks

First-time users often expect a complicated setup. The reality? You'll have funds in your account faster than ordering coffee. Here's the exact process we followed when testing deposits across 14 operators.

  1. Log into your sportsbook account and navigate to the cashier or banking section—usually found in your account menu or via a "Deposit" button on the homepage
  2. Select VIP Preferred from the payment options, sometimes listed as "e-check" or "online banking" depending on the site's interface
  3. Enter your deposit amount within the displayed limits—start with $25-$50 if you're testing a new platform
  4. Provide your bank's routing number and your checking account number, found at the bottom of any check or in your online banking portal
  5. Verify your identity through VIP Preferred's system, which may include security questions based on your credit history or a micro-deposit confirmation
  6. Confirm the transaction and wait for processing—most deposits clear within 3-8 minutes during standard banking hours
  7. Check your sportsbook balance and start betting immediately once funds appear

Verification only happens on your first deposit. Subsequent transactions skip straight from amount entry to confirmation. Withdrawal Process at VIP Preferred Sportsbooks

Winning feels good. Getting paid feels better. Fast withdrawals send funds directly back to your linked checking account. No paper check in the mail. No waiting for a wire transfer to clear.

The withdrawal process mirrors deposits but adds a verification layer. Sportsbooks must confirm you're the account holder before releasing funds—standard practice across legal operators. Your first withdrawal typically takes longest. Expect 2-5 business days while the operator verifies your identity documents.

After that initial payout, subsequent withdrawals speed up considerably. We withdrew from 11 sportsbooks during testing. Average processing time after verification: 24-48 hours. Three operators consistently hit the 24-hour mark. The slowest took 4 business days—still faster than the 5-7 day industry average for bank transfers.

Withdrawal limits generally match or exceed deposit caps. Most sites allow $10,000+ per transaction for verified accounts. High-volume bettors can request limit increases through VIP programs.

Fast Withdrawals and Verification Steps

That first payout requires documentation. Prepare these items before requesting your withdrawal to avoid delays:

  • Government-issued photo ID—driver's license or passport, with all four corners visible in the uploaded image
  • Proof of address dated within 90 days—utility bill, bank statement, or government correspondence showing your registered address
  • Bank statement showing your VIP Preferred account details—confirms ownership of the withdrawal destination
  • Selfie holding your ID—some operators require this additional step for amounts over $1,000

Submit these documents proactively through the sportsbook's verification portal. Don't wait until withdrawal time. Accounts verified in advance process payouts within 24 hours at top sites. Unverified accounts sit in queue for 3-5 days while support reviews documentation.

Fees and Limits to Watch

Free deposits don't always mean free transactions. VIP Preferred involves multiple parties—your bank, VIP Preferred itself, and the sportsbook. Each can charge fees, though most don't.

We tracked actual costs across 50+ transactions at 14 sportsbooks. Zero operators charged deposit fees directly. Two charged $5.50 for withdrawals under $100. The surprise? Bank fees hit harder than sportsbook charges.

Fee TypeTypical CostHow to Avoid
Sportsbook Deposit Fee$0 at 14 of 14 testedStandard—no action needed
Sportsbook Withdrawal Fee$0-$5.50Withdraw $100+ per transaction
Bank NSF Fee$25-$35Maintain sufficient balance
Bank ACH Fee$0-$3Use fee-free checking accounts
Failed Transaction Fee$10-$25Verify account details before submitting

The NSF fee catches people off guard. If your deposit exceeds available funds, you'll pay your bank's overdraft charge plus potential penalties from the sportsbook. Some operators ban accounts after multiple failed deposits. Always verify your balance before initiating transfers.
